Common Issues with the Lost Mary MO5000

One of the most common issues users encounter with the Lost Mary MO5000 is charging problems. If the device is not charging, it could be due to a faulty charging cable, a dirty charging port, or a damaged battery. To troubleshoot this, ensure that the charging cable is in good condition and that the charging port is free from debris. If the issue persists, try using a different charger or power source to rule out any problems with the current setup.

Another issue is when the device fails to produce vapor. This can be due to insufficient e-liquid, a faulty coil, or improper assembly of the device’s components. Check the e-liquid level and ensure that the coil is properly installed. If the coil is damaged or worn out, consider replacing it to restore optimal vapor production.

Understanding LED Indicators

The Lost Mary MO5000 often features LED indicators that provide visual feedback on the device’s status. If you notice that your device is blinking, you might wonder why it is blinking. Typically, a blinking LED can indicate a low battery or an issue with the charging process. Ensure that the device is properly connected to a power source and that the charging port is clean. If the blinking persists after charging, it may indicate a more serious issue that requires professional attention.

Preventive Measures

Preventing issues with the Lost Mary MO5000 involves regular maintenance and proper usage habits. Users should avoid exposing the device to extreme temperatures or moisture, as these conditions can affect the battery and internal components. Regularly cleaning the charging port and ensuring that all connections are secure can also help prevent common problems. Additionally, adopting mindful vaping habits, such as taking shorter puffs and avoiding chain vaping, can reduce the risk of overheating and prolong the device’s lifespan.
